For the purposes of calculating loss per share for the years ended December 31, 2021, 2022 and 2023, the weighted average number of ordinary shares outstanding used in the calculation has been retrospectively adjusted to reflect the issuance of Class A and Class B ordinary shares in connection with the Recapitalization (see Note 1(b)), as if the Reorganization had occurred at the beginning of the earliest period presented.

For the year ended 2021 and the period between January 1, 2022 to the completion of the Company’s Merger with COVA, the outstanding share options are not included in the calculation of diluted loss per share, as the issuance of such awards was contingent upon a qualified IPO, which was not satisfied as of each period end.
